技术文摘
MySQL root 密码遗忘的两种处理办法
2024-12-29 01:51:25 小编
MySQL root 密码遗忘的两种处理办法
在使用 MySQL 数据库的过程中,可能会遇到遗忘 root 密码的情况。这时候不必惊慌,以下为您介绍两种常见的处理办法。
方法一:使用跳过权限表的方式
停止 MySQL 服务。具体的停止方式会因您的操作系统和安装方式而有所不同。
然后,以跳过权限表的方式启动 MySQL 服务。在启动命令中添加相关参数,使得 MySQL 服务在启动时不加载权限表。
接下来,使用命令行连接到 MySQL 数据库。此时,您无需输入密码即可成功连接。
然后,执行更新密码的语句,将 root 密码修改为您想要设置的新密码。
最后,重新启动 MySQL 服务,使其以正常方式加载权限表,新设置的密码即可生效。
方法二:通过修改配置文件
找到 MySQL 的配置文件,通常名为 my.cnf 或 my.ini,具体位置取决于您的系统和安装设置。
在配置文件中添加特定的语句,使得 MySQL 在下次启动时允许您无需密码即可登录。
保存配置文件后,重新启动 MySQL 服务。
连接到数据库,执行修改密码的命令,设置新的 root 密码。
再次修改配置文件,将之前添加的特殊语句删除,以恢复正常的安全设置。然后重启 MySQL 服务。
需要注意的是,在处理遗忘密码的问题时,要确保操作环境的安全性,避免在不安全的网络环境中进行操作。修改密码后要牢记新密码,以免再次遗忘。
当遗忘 MySQL root 密码时,通过上述两种方法可以有效地解决问题,让您能够继续正常使用 MySQL 数据库服务,保障业务的顺利进行。但在日常使用中,还是要养成良好的密码管理习惯,定期备份重要数据,以应对可能出现的各种意外情况。
- Laravel 中 Redis 的使用方法
- PHP+Redis实现排行榜的方法
- MySQL 中如何对 varchar 类型的日期进行比较、排序等操作
- MySQL如何开启用户远程登录权限
- 如何将MySQL迁移至KingbaseES V8R2
- 如何用 redis 实现秒杀系统
- MySQL 中如何利用 Union 优化 Like 语句
- PHP 实现查询 MySQL 8 条数据的方法
- MySQL数据库优化知识盘点
- Linux安装mysql后默认配置文件位置在哪
- Redis 中 BigKey 问题如何排查与解决
- 在FreeBSD13里如何安装MySQL数据库
- 基于Docker创建CentOS容器并下载MySQL实现本地连接的方法
- redis 安装与配置方法
- MySQL查询存储数据时如何区分大小写